§ 20-32-4-6 — Students with disabilities; applicability of requirements
Indiana·Title 20 EDUCATION·Art. 32 STUDENT STANDARDS, ASSESSMENTS, AND·Ch. 4 Graduation Requirements
A decision with regard to whether a student
who is a student with a disability (as defined in IC 20-35-1-8) is subject
to the requirements for an Indiana diploma with a Core 40 designation
set forth in section 1.5 of this chapter shall be made in accordance with
the student's individualized education program and federal law.

Legislative History
As added by P.L.105-2005, SEC.5. Amended by P.L.233-2015,
SEC.240; P.L.10-2019, SEC.85.
